Generation Beta: The First AI-Native Generation
Introduction to Generation Beta
The term "Generation Beta" refers to children born between 2025 and 2040. Unlike their predecessors, Generation Beta will be the first cohort to live their lives completely intertwined with artificial intelligence. From infancy to adulthood, they will experience technology in ways humanity has never seen before. This generation inherits a world where AI isn't just a tool—it’s an integral part of everyday life.
The Era of AI and Its Impact
What Does AI-Native Mean?
Being AI-native means that Generation Beta will interact with artificial intelligence seamlessly. From AI-driven toys and learning aids to autonomous household devices, their surroundings will be smart, interconnected, and constantly evolving.
AI's Role in Childhood Education
AI will revolutionize education by providing personalized learning paths. Imagine classrooms where each child gets individual attention from an AI assistant, helping them excel in subjects tailored to their interests.
AI's Presence in Everyday Life
From virtual assistants to smart appliances, Generation Beta will grow up in homes that anticipate their needs. Grocery lists, entertainment, and even their personal schedules may be autonomously managed by AI.
Parenting Generation Beta
How Parents Are Adapting to AI
Raising AI-native children will require parents to adapt. Many will rely on AI for monitoring and guiding their children, but balancing this with human interaction will be key.

Screen Time and Digital Wellness
With technology ever-present, managing screen time and promoting outdoor activities will remain a challenge. AI-driven apps could provide solutions for healthy habits.
AI as a Parenting Tool
From baby monitors with real-time analytics to AI tutors, parenting tools will evolve to meet the needs of this tech-savvy generation.
Education of Generation Beta
AI-Powered Classrooms
Schools will integrate AI for personalized instruction, assessment, and administrative tasks. The traditional one-size-fits-all approach to education will give way to highly customized learning.
Virtual and Augmented Reality in Learning
Imagine history lessons taught through immersive VR experiences, where students "visit" ancient civilizations. This blend of technology and education will enhance understanding and retention.
Lifelong Learning and Skill Upgradation
AI will encourage continuous learning by predicting skill gaps and recommending courses or experiences to keep individuals competitive in an evolving job market.
Social and Emotional Development
Balancing AI with Human Connection
While AI provides efficiency, nurturing empathy and interpersonal skills will be crucial. Schools and parents will need to create spaces for meaningful human interactions.
Digital Empathy and Emotional Intelligence
AI-powered games and activities may teach emotional intelligence, fostering skills like empathy and conflict resolution.
Career Paths for Generation Beta
Generation Beta will enter a job market transformed by AI. Many will work in fields that don’t yet exist, focusing on areas like AI ethics, robotics, and sustainable technology. Preparing them for this future will require flexible and innovative education systems.
Challenges Facing Generation Beta
Dependence on Technology
Over-reliance on AI could pose risks, such as reduced problem-solving skills or diminished creativity. Encouraging a balance between tech use and traditional skills will be essential.
Cybersecurity Threats and Online Safety
As AI advances, so do cyber threats. Teaching Generation Beta about online safety from a young age will help them navigate the digital world securely.
